Under the Radar is our in-house poetry magazine. It is a lively mix of the best up-and-coming and established poets, reviews and articles. It promises what we like to think of as 'serious frivolity' - serious about poetry, with an undeniable whiff of joie de vivre.

 

 

Issue Four Out Now!

 

Inside you'll find poetry from: Isabel Bermudez, Alison Brackenbury, Matt Bryden, Peter Carpenter, Carrie Etter, Liam Guilar, Sean Haacke, Joel Lane, Matt Nunn, Jon Stone, George Ttoouli and Deborah Tyler-Bennett. Plus reviews of Basil Bunting's Briggflatts, Michael McKimm's Still This Need, City State: New London Poetry and Helena Nelson's How Not To Get Your Poetry Published.

Magazine Submission Guidelines:

 

Under the Radar welcome submissions with open arms. Please send us no more than six poems, or a maximum 2,500-3000 words of fiction. For reviews, articles and artwork, please contact us first for further details.
